  • You're probably using a library with an outdated deepmerge dependency, see https://github.com/gatsbyjs/gatsby/issues/33274

  • Firstly thank you for all your help on other issues through countless forum/github comments! Secondly, this worked a treat - turns out it was an issue with Formik (PR) using a legacy version of deepmerge .
